首页    期刊浏览 2025年03月01日 星期六
登录注册

文章基本信息

  • 标题:Implementation of AES as a Custom Hardware using NIOS II Processor
  • 本地全文:下载
  • 作者:Meghana Hasamnis ; Priyanka Jambhulkar ; S.S. Limaye
  • 期刊名称:Advanced Computing : an International Journal
  • 印刷版ISSN:2229-726X
  • 电子版ISSN:2229-6727
  • 出版年度:2012
  • 卷号:3
  • 期号:4
  • DOI:10.5121/acij.2012.3410
  • 出版社:Academy & Industry Research Collaboration Center (AIRCC)
  • 摘要:In this paper Advanced Encryption Standard (AES) algorithm has been designed and implemented as custom hardware. The algorithm is controlled through C-code written in NIOS II IDE. AES as a custom hardware is interfaced with the system designed around NIOS II Processor using SOPC builder tool. AES is written in hardware in VHDL language and the interface is through GPIO (General Purpose Input / Output Port). AES implemented using data size of 128 bits, while the length of the key used is of 128 bits. The key size of AES used is of 128 bits, as it is secure from the different attacks in existence. The FPGA used is CYCLONE II from Altera. AES as a custom hardware increases the speed of encryption and serves as an accelerator and hence improves the performance of the system.
  • 关键词:Advanced Encryption Standard (AES); NIOS II Processor; SOPC Builder; NIOS II IDE.
国家哲学社会科学文献中心版权所有